Russia fights at the UN to preserve its "liberator" narrative in Eastern Europe
Russia is lobbying at the United Nations to defend the narrative of the Red Army as a liberator of Europe, targeting Poland, Slovakia, Hungary and Romania as they remove Soviet-era monuments and revise official history. Moscow has filed complaints through UN bodies when these countries take such steps. Control over historical memory remains a key tool of Russian regional policy.
